摘    要:对于具有低水头、大单宽流量、低佛氏数、深尾水以及下游水位落差变幅大等特点的泄洪消能问题,其过流特点是:由于闸下跃前水流的佛汝德数较低,消力池内水垫较深,水流下泄后下游水位对闸室水流和消力池内水流流态影响较大。通过水工模型试验研究,提出了采用淹没式宽尾墩消力池联合消能方式。在闸室末端采用宽尾墩后,水舌沿纵向拉伸扩散,消除和抵消了常规的等宽闸墩情况下出现水跃的来回震荡现象,水流经宽尾墩收缩后,以淹没射流形式进入消力池,池内水流具有三维射流特性,消力池内产生横、纵向扩散和剪切、掺混,加强了消能效果,达到了稳定水跃、分散水流、加强紊动剪切和掺混的目的,较好地解决了下游河床的消能防冲问题。

Abstract:The energy dissipation of flood releasing with low head, large-unit discharge,low Froude,deep tail water and large drop ranges of downstream flow has following characteristics. Duo to low Froude in the frond-jump flow, the water cushion inside plunge pool is deep. After water flow releases to the downstream, the downstream head will bring big effect on the flow patterns in gate chamber and in plunge pool. Based on hydraulic model tests, a new submerged flaring pier energy dissipation tool was put forward. The test results indicated that submerged wide tail pier reduced and eliminated the oscillation of gate chamber current. On the bottom of gate chamber water flow submerges into plunge pool and the three-dimensional submerged flow diffusion is more sufficiency than the traditional type. So it could solve better the problem of energy dissipation and erosion of downstream bed and bank.
